KompjûtersBestjoeringssystemen

Stack TCP ip protokollen yn Windows

Hjoed prate wy oer wat in stack TCP / IP-protokol, en wat har parameters kinne wurde ûnôfhinklik konfigurearre. It is net maklik te tinken in folweardige moderne kompjûter dat hat gjin tagong ta de globale ynternet. Genôch om rinne de ferbining label - en binne beskikber yn hast alle besteande boarnen. Lykwols, soms sels it etiket is net nedich. Yn alle gefallen, it netwurk ynterface ynteraksje mei de globale netwurk jout in steapel TCP / IP protokollen.

No PC brûkers net mear fernuverje de nije bestjoeringssystemen, omdat de kleau tusken de frijlitting fan nije ferzjes wurdt hieltyd ôf. Dit spilet him ôf yn alle populêre systemen: Windows út Microsoft, de ûnstjerlike Linux, malic OC (Apple), ensfh De reden is simpel. De ûntwikkelers stribje te hâlden mei de foarútgong (nimme, bygelyks, deselde mobile apparaten om tagong ta it ynternet), dus twongen te aktualisearjen syn produkt line. Mar net alle ein-brûkers ynstallearje de nije ferzje fan it bestjoeringssysteem. Yndie, as it wurket ...

Hoe, dan TCP / IP-protokol stack wurdt yn ferbân brocht mei alle boppesteande? Tink josels in situaasje: der binne twa identike kompjûters, ien dêrfan rint Windows 1998, en oan de oare - de lêste ferzje fan Linux. It is maklik om te merken dat de snelheid (en oare ynstellings) te wurkjen mei it Network sil wurde oars. De reden - in steapel fan TCP / IP-protokol, de útfiering dêrfan yn elts spesifyk gefal. Faak genôch om te ynstallearjen fan in nije ferzje fan it systeem, om it netwurk ynterface snelheid ferheging.

Sa't al wiisd, TCP / IP stack stelt kommunikaasje ferbûn oan in netwurk fan it berekkenjen fan apparaten. Protokollen wurde yndield yn fjouwer ûnder betingsten stappen. De boaiem is in basis, wurdt fertsjintwurdige troch it fysike Schnittstellen, bygelyks, Ethernet. De folgjende (tredde) toaniel - de oerdracht fan in datagram fia it lokale netwurk. De twadde is it wichtichste, is it op dit toaniel operate UDP en TCP protokollen. Ta beslút, it boppeste poadium - de applikaasje, binne Prime foarbylden fan FTP en SMTP. De hjoeddeiske TCP / IP-model waard foarsteld mear as 20 jier lyn foar it ARPAnet. Gau, dit protokol waard útfierd op in Unix systeem (it hert fan 'e moderne Linux). Net ferrassend, it ynternet is funksjonearret op de TCP / IP stack.

Yn systemen fan de Windows famylje tincture stack pleatst yn ien fan 'e tûken fan' e griffy ferantwurdlik foar Tcpip. Alle parameters binne DWORD type. Ien fan de wichtichste - is de doer fan "libben" fan gegevens pakketten, DefaultTTL (Time-to-Live). Eltse ienheid ferwiist nei in Rûtekar apparaat dat ferwurket it pakket. As de rûte fan dizze apparaten sille wêze grutter as de TTL wearde, it pakket wurdt ferneatige.

Set yn ienheid DisableTaskOffload ferbiedt it brûken fan mei-prosessor network card. Yn de oanwêzigens fan sa'n beslút op de kaart is it logysk om oermeitsje de parameter oant 0.

EnablePMTUDiscovery brûkt in meganisme foar it bepalen fan in optimaal grutte MTU pakket. As de opsje is útskeakele (0), it is de standert wearde fan 576 bytes.

Earder nijsgjirrich item SackOpts earst ferskynde yn Windows XP. Syn opname (1) lit it systeem as dat nedich is om te ferstjoeren ferlern pakketten allinne, net it hiele berjocht.

KeepAliveInterval jout it bedrach fan fertraging tusken ferstjoeren test pakketten dy't útfiere by gearstalde aktiviteit. Nei ûntfangst fan in antwurd fan de tsjinner, test pakketten wurde net ferstjoerd oant, oant in tiid oantsjutte yn KeepAliveInterval. Typysk dizze wearde is 1000.

MTU wiist op in transmissie gegevens blok grutte. Direkt effekten fan de útfiering fan de ferbining. Foar in grut part it hinget fan de snelheid (kabel kanaal, tillefoan line, ensfh).

Allegearre fan dy parameters kinne oanpast wurde de hân te passe by de skaaimerken fan in besteande ferbining. Dêrneist in protte spesjalisearre programma (Tweakers) te ferienfâldigjen de konfiguraasje proses. Tink derom dat yn guon gefallen is it mooglik efterútgong fan it bestjoeringssysteem modus mei it netwurk.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 fy.unansea.com. Theme powered by WordPress.